Right: polls have closed. Final scores were:

 

Behnam Ali - 13

JD Knight - 13

Jim Hunter - 22

Joel Redman - 32

Jonny Storm - 28

Josh Bodom - 19

Lee Hunter - 25

Liam Thomson - 32

Mark Andrews - 37

Pete Dunne - 24

Red Lightning - 23

Wild Boar - 31

 

That means Behnam Ali and JD Knight have been eliminated from procedings, the rest have joined the other 40 already qualified to form this year's UKFF UK50.
